Hi everyone,

I'm hoping for some guidance on air tubing. We're ready to trench our airline from the garage to the pond, overall around 175ft including what's going into the pond. I'm getting confused on what's needed. Google searching Poly tubes is mostly pulling up irrigation tubing that says it's not for air, air lines like you'd use in the garage don't seem to match the descriptions I've read. Any help is greatly appreciated!

I use black poly irrigation tubing for burying under ground, then transition to Vertex BottomLine self sinking tubing 0.6" ID I use mostly 1" ID for the buried tubing.

I use the BotomLine Tubing to connect to the compressor (3' or so) transition to the black poly, then at the edge of the pond transition to the BottomLine self sink tubing and that connects to the AirStation.

Options - For a short distance (12"-36") from the compressor to the black poly irrigation tubing underground, I use either heater hose or garden hose so you can always easily remove or pull off the airline from compressor. Blackpoly tubing is very difficult to pull off the compressor. When you get the black poly to the pond edge then add the weighted tubing or whatever you want to use as an underwater airline to the air bubbler disk/s or tube/s. In the past and some still today use black poly as an underwater airline. However if you want the airline tobe on the bottom you have to add weights to the airline to hold it on the bottom. For one of my temporary diffusers I use good quality garden hose as airline from pond edge to diffuser. You don't want your underwater airline to develop kinks that restrict air flow. Remember - diffusers should be pulled and cleaned each year.
